Vintage Silver Pierced Bowl, London, 1973

Photos
%%alt5%% %%alt6%%

Description

Here we have a very attractive vintage Elizabeth II Sterling Silver Pierced Bowl. The bowl is broadly hexagonal in shape and is handkerchief shaped with the rim weaving in and out. The pierced work is in a rococo style and the bowl sits on a stepped pedestal base.

The bowl could be used to hold sweets, nuts or snacks or would be a very decorative addition to a dressing table.

The bowl is made in London in 1973 but unfortunately the makers\' mark has been largely rubbed away and we haven\'t been able to decipher it. What we can say is that this is a very good quality bowl made in a heavy gauge of silver.

Condition is very good with no dings or dents and no damage to the delicate pierced sides. There is simply the superficial surface wear that has to be expected after nearly 50 years of service.

The bowl is a good size, being 14.5cm / 5.75ins across the top and standing 5.2cm / 2ins high. Despite the pierced sides, it weighs in at a very substantial 144.1g / 5.08oz, showing what a good gauge of silver it is made in.

Apart from the makers\' mark, the hallmarks are crisp and clear to read. They show the lion passant for Sterling Silver, the leopard\'s head assay mark for London and the date letter S for 1973.
